Common Eligibility Test (CET) – Single test for Government job Exams: As all the exam candidates know that the Government of India has constituted a bill in the Rajya Sabha on March 14, 2018, for conducting transparency in government examinations. A Common Eligibility Test will now be organized for all the competitive examinations to select candidates for the vacancies of Group ‘B’ (Non-Gazetted) and Lower level posts.

STAFF SELECTION COMMISSION (SSC)

 

3.13. The Government of India constituted the Subordinate Services Commission on 4th
November 1975, which was subsequently re-designated as the Staff Selection Commission
w.e.f. 26th September, 1977. The Commission is mandated to make recruitment to Group `B’
(Non-Gazetted) and Group `C’ (Non-Technical) posts in the Government of India. The
Commission has also been assigned the additional responsibility of making recruitment to
Group ‘B’ (Gazetted) posts of Assistant Accounts Officer and Assistant Audit Officer for the
Indian Audit and Accounts Department.

CET will be organized at three levels at low levels:
(i) Matriculation level
(ii) Higher Secondary (10 + 2) level
(iii) Graduation level

Advantages of CET

  • CET will reduce the number of examinations conducted by the various agencies of the government and save the important money spent by various recruitment agencies to organize these examinations.
  • One can select out of several competition levels to regard his needs and intellectual level in order to give his best output.
  • The CET Score will be valid for 2 years. Disadvantages of CET

  • It would be a huge drawback for the candidates preparing for Public Service Commission Examinations in Regional Languages. Because s per the committee Government will be conducting the CET only in English and Hindi medium. CET Exam will not be conducted in regional languages.
  • According to the estimation,  around 5 crores candidates might be registering for all of the above CET level exams. This would increase the competition level to the next level.

In the past decade registration of candidates for various examinations conducted
by the Commission has increased twenty folds, however, the sanctioned staff strength of
the Commission has remained static during the same period and as of now they are
working on a depleted staff strength of 3/4th of their sanctioned strength. Further, with
the superimposition of an additional duty to the Commission for conducting Common
Eligibility Test (CET) from next year, additional manpower and infrastructural support
is required by the Commission. In view of this, the Committee strongly recommends
that the present sanctioned strength of the Commission is thoroughly reviewed and
sufficient resources in terms of manpower and infrastructure are provided to the
Commission, so that it fulfills its mandate properly.
